It is with great sadness that the family announces the passing of David Archibald (Archie) Dunbar at his home in Montrose on Thursday, August 2, 2018, in his 76th year. Dear husband of Judith Carol (Judy) (nee Campbell) Dunbar. Born on June 8, 1943, he was the son of the late Lloyd and Pearl (nee Collicutt) Dunbar.

Loving father to Rick, Christopher (Carrie Ann), Cora Lee, Robbie (Kimberly) and Timothy (Kim). Cherished grandfather to Jacob Dunbar, Laurel, Macey, Jordyn and Benjamin Dunbar, Cody and Keira Rogers, Mallory and Anika Dunbar, and Rowen and Ryian Dunbar. He will be sadly missed by his sisters, Jessie (Leslie) Hardy of Alberton and Emma (Ed) Spenchuck of Windsor, Ontario. Also sadly missed by sisters-in-law, Sandy Dunbar of Huntley, Muriel Dunbar of Alberton, and Kay Dunbar of Vancouver, BC, and by brother-in-law, Jake Fortier.

He was predeceased by an infant son, Timothy Edward Dunbar, as well as brothers and sisters, George, Lorne, Eric, Fred, Thirza (late Glen) Matthews, Martha (late Alton) Gordon, Vera (late Willy) Robinson, Mae (late Lorne) Yeo, Ena (late Gordon) Carr, Mona (late David) Lockhart and Bertha Fortier. He is also survived by his many nieces, nephews, friends, and acquaintances.

Resting at the Rooney Funeral Home, Alberton. Visiting hours Friday 2:00 to 4:00 and  7:00 to 9:00 p.m. Funeral Saturday afternoon from the E. Gerald Rooney Memorial Chapel for funeral service at 3:00 p.m., Rev. Darroch Fagan officiating. Interment in St. Peter's Anglican Church Cemetery.

As an expression of sympathy, memorials to St. Peter's Anglican Church Memorial Fund would  be gratefully appreciated.
